Arterial embolism and atrial arrhythmias

Summary
Atrial arrhythmias are common in arterial embolism patients, increasing risks. Anticoagulant treatment appears to reduce mortality and further embolic events in these individuals.

Background:
- Arterial embolism poses significant health risks, often linked to underlying cardiac conditions.
- Identifying the frequency and impact of atrial arrhythmias in arterial embolism is crucial for risk stratification.
Purpose of the Study:
- To determine the prevalence of embolizing atrial arrhythmias in patients with arterial embolism.
- To evaluate the effect of anticoagulant treatment on outcomes in these patients.
Main Methods:
- Retrospective analysis of 106 patients diagnosed with arterial embolism.
- Review of ECG recordings to identify atrial arrhythmias, including permanent atrial fibrillation and episodic arrhythmias.
- Comparison of outcomes (mortality, re-embolization, stroke) between patients with and without atrial arrhythmias, and assessment of anticoagulant treatment effects.
Main Results:
- Atrial arrhythmias were identified in 79% of patients (50% permanent atrial fibrillation, 26% episodic).
- Patients with atrial arrhythmias had significantly higher rates of prior and follow-up embolic events (P < 0.05).
- Anticoagulant therapy in patients with atrial arrhythmias was associated with reduced mortality (P < 0.003) and lower rates of re-embolization and stroke (P < 0.0005).
Conclusions:
- Episodic atrial arrhythmias are present in approximately 25% of arterial embolism patients, often missed on admission ECG.
- Arterial embolism patients with atrial arrhythmias face elevated risks of further embolization, morbidity, and mortality.
- Anticoagulation shows a beneficial effect in reducing adverse outcomes for patients with arterial embolism and atrial arrhythmias.
